strut

11 senses · Free VividLex dictionary · Thesaurus

  1. 1. v. t. To swell; to bulge out. Source: opted
  2. 2. v. t. To walk with a lofty, proud gait, and erect head; to walk with affected dignity. Source: opted
  3. 3. n. The act of strutting; a pompous step or walk. Source: opted
  4. 4. n. In general, any piece of a frame which resists thrust or pressure in the direction of its own length. See Brace, and Illust. of Frame, and Roof. Source: opted
  5. 5. n. Any part of a machine or structure, of which the principal function is to hold things apart; a brace subjected to compressive stress; -- the opposite of stay, and tie. Source: opted
  6. 6. v. t. To hold apart. Cf. Strut, n., 3. Source: opted
  7. 7. a. Protuberant. Source: opted
  8. 8. n. a proud stiff pompous gait Source: wordnet
  9. 9. n. brace consisting of a bar or rod used to resist longitudinal compression Source: wordnet
  10. 10. v. to walk with a lofty proud gait, often in an attempt to impress others Source: wordnet
